Presenting a new clinical case of a patient with chronic periodontitis, performed by Doctors Eduardo Montero and David Herrera from the Universidad Complutense Madrid,

48 year old male patient without a history of periodontitis and classified as an ASA I patient, comes into the dental office due to the mobility and pain of one tooth, and generalised gingival inflammation and bleeding. Intraoral, periodontal and radiographic examination and microbiological diagnosis are performed.
